A key component for reliable Pontiac vehicle performance exists in the Pontiac Grand Prix Ignition Lock Assembly. The assembly functions to start the motor while simultaneously activating both essential part and lighting systems for better operational performance and safety measures. Since its first appearance the Pontiac Grand Prix produced different versions of the Ignition Lock Assembly starting with dashboard keys until moving to the safer column-mounted setups after the 1970s. The manufacturer has prioritized vehicle security by introducing code-based ignition keys during the 1980s thus solidifying its safety measures. Multiple Grand Prix models can use the ignition system therefore drivers can achieve a uniform and dependable ignition experience across all variants. Customers can route power to their vehicles as needed through the Ignition Lock assembly because this system implements straightforward power distribution according to position selection. Furthermore the system fully disconnects power when required.
